Well that might be overstating it. However, a good gaurd or tackle on each side of the ball with the ability to see the stunt coming andthe authority from the coaching staff to change the blocking assignment can greatly improve the blocking by telling those on each side what to do.

It really pisses off a D lineman when he gets in stance and his stunt/fold/slant are called out audibly by the O linemen prior to the snap.
